Manchester City boss Pep Guardiola wants to sign Aston Villa's Jack Grealish in time for the Community Shield against Leicester City on August 7, according to a report.

Manchester City manager Pep Guardiola has reportedly set his sights on a deal for Aston Villa's Jack Grealish in time for the Community Shield on August 7.

City have been pursuing the midfielder throughout the summer and talks continue to progress over a move that could see Grealish become the most expensive player in the history of British football.

An opening bid of £75m is believed to have been tabled by the Premier League champions, who are hopeful of signing the 25-year-old for less than £100m.

However, Aston Villa are keen to keep hold of their captain and are expected to offer him a new contract worth £150,000 per week.

90min suggests that Guardiola wants to have Grealish in his squad for the 2021-22 curtain raiser - the Community Shield against Leicester City at Wembley on August 7 - giving City just nine days to get a deal done.

Grealish is expected to return to Villa training next week after representing England at Euro 2020, where he featured in five of his country's seven games and registered two assists.
